IL23 signaling pathway IL23 plays important role in expanding and maintaining the Th17 cell population, a novel Tcell subset involved in antimicrobial immune response and establishment of many autoimmune diseases 1 IL23 receptor is composed of IL12RB1 and IL23R IL23R associates with JAK2 and in a liganddependent manner with STAT3 2In particular, IL23 promotes the differentiation of naïve T helper cells into Th17 phenotype with the concomitant secretion of several inflammatory cytokines such as IL17 and IL22, whereas IL12 induces the Th1 polarization and production of critical cytokines such as interferonγOct 26, 16 · Pathways activated upon IL23 binding to its receptor include the P38 MAPK pathway, PI3KAkt and NFкB pathway 51–53 IL23 signaling activates transcription of various effector cytokine genes including IL17A, IL17F, IL22 and IFNγ whose roles in IBD will be reviewed in the sections below
